Sysdig Threat Research Team uncovered an active campaign exploiting an unauthenticated RCE (CVE-2026-33017) in Langflow to install a Python worker and Go binary, attempt Linux privilege escalation (DirtyPipe, DirtyCreds), and connect to an authenticated, ACL-enforced NATS server (NATS-as-C2) that provides durable, scalable C2 via JetStream; observed IOCs include 45.192.109.25:14222 and 159.89.205.184:8888. The report details the novel use of NATS for operational security and scalability, and advises immediate mitigations: patch Langflow, restrict egress, block the listed endpoints, and rotate any exposed API keys.
